Step-by-Step Installation Guide: Torque OBD2 Android Auto Setup

Getting Torque Pro on Android Auto requires bypassing some Google restrictions, but the process is manageable for most users.

Prerequisites:

  1. Torque Pro app installed on your Android device
  2. Compatible OBD2 Bluetooth adapter (Veepeak adapters are highly recommended)
  3. Android Auto compatible vehicle or head unit

Installation Process:

Step 1: Enable Android Auto Developer Mode

  • Open Android Auto app settings on your phone
  • Navigate to "About" section
  • Tap "About Android Auto" header 10 times consecutively
  • Wait for developer mode confirmation message

Step 2: Allow Unknown Sources

  • Access the three-dot menu in Android Auto settings
  • Select "Developer settings"
  • Enable "Unknown sources" checkbox
  • This allows non-Play Store apps to run on Android Auto Torque app integration

Step 3: Download and Install AA-Torque

  • Visit the official AA-Torque GitHub repository
  • Download the latest release APK file
  • Install using your device's package installer
  • Grant all requested permissions during installation

Step 4: Force Update Installation

  • Open "AA Torque Settings" app on your phone
  • Select "force update" from the menu
  • This tricks Android Auto into recognizing the Torque app Android Auto integration
  • Important: Some users need to repeat this step twice for proper recognition

Step 5: Alternative Installation Method

If the force update fails, try using KingInstaller:

  • Download KingInstaller APK
  • Use it to handle the Torque Pro app Android Auto installation process
  • This method often works when standard installation fails

Step 6: Final Configuration

  • Grant all permissions in AA Torque settings
  • Connect your phone to your vehicle
  • Launch Android Auto
  • Ensure Torque Pro is running and connected to your OBD2 adapter
  • The Torque OBD2 Android Auto integration should now appear in your app list

Common Installation Challenges and Solutions

Google Pixel Phone Issues

Torque Pro Android Auto installation on Pixel devices can be particularly challenging:

  • Standard installation methods often fail
  • May require device rooting (advanced users only)
  • Consider using alternative methods or different devices

Android 14 Compatibility Problems

Recent Android versions present unique challenges for Android Auto Torque Pro integration:

  • App may not appear after installation
  • Uninstall and reinstall may be necessary
  • Beta versions of AA-Torque often resolve these issues
  • Consider joining the private beta for latest compatibility fixes

Wireless Android Auto Dongles

If using AAWireless or similar dongles:

  • Enable developer mode within the dongle's companion app
  • This can resolve installation issues with Torque on Android Auto
  • Ensure both phone and dongle firmware are updated

Troubleshooting Common Issues

App Not Appearing in Android Auto:

  1. Verify developer mode is properly enabled
  2. Check that "Unknown sources" is activated
  3. Restart both Torque Pro and AA-Torque applications
  4. Disconnect and reconnect your phone to the vehicle

Data Not Displaying:

  1. Ensure OBD2 adapter is properly connected
  2. Verify Torque Pro is actively connected to your vehicle
  3. Check that your vehicle supports the PIDs you're trying to display
  4. Restart the entire system if necessary

Performance Issues:

  1. Close unnecessary apps to free up system resources
  2. Ensure strong Bluetooth connection between phone and OBD2 adapter
  3. Consider using a higher-quality OBD2 adapter for better data transmission

Frequently Asked Questions

Why isn't AA-Torque available on the Google Play Store?

AA-Torque is not on the Play Store because Google is very restrictive about the types of apps it approves for Android Auto, likely to avoid liability issues related to distracted driving and to prevent competition with features offered by car manufacturers. Official apps like OBDfusion note in their descriptions that Android Auto does not support dashboard gauges, which explains why a workaround is needed. Therefore, AA-Torque must use a "back door" through developer mode to function.

Is there a version of this for Apple CarPlay and iPhones?

No, there is not an equivalent for Apple CarPlay. The AA-Torque solution relies on Android's developer mode, and a similar "back door" is unlikely to exist for Apple's more locked-down ecosystem.

What customization features does AA-Torque offer beyond basic data display?

AA-Torque is highly customizable and offers several advanced features including support for up to 10 different dashboards, a choice of many themes, fonts, icons, and backgrounds. It also supports custom expressions using EvalEx, allowing you to create formulas to convert data. For example, users can create a mi/kWh efficiency gauge using the formula (1000 / a). The app also provides the ability to back up, restore, and share your dashboard configurations.
